The US Department of Agriculture Payette National Forest in Weiser, ID, is a government agency responsible for managing and conserving the natural resources within its jurisdiction.
With a focus on sustainable forestry practices and wildlife management, the Payette National Forest works to maintain the ecological balance of the region while providing recreational opportunities for visitors.
Generated from their business information